Russia started naval exercises with China and Iran in the Arabian Sea

A Russian warship is seen during a joint naval military drill between Iran, Russia, and China in the Gulf of Oman, Iran, in this picture obtained on March 15, 2023. Iranian Army/WANA (West Asia News Agency)/Handout via REUTERS

JNN, Moscow, 16-03-23(Press Ki Taquat): Russia on Wednesday said that it has started naval exercises with China and Iran in the Arabian Sea. Russia is trying to strengthen relations with China and Iran. The Russian Defense Ministry said in a statement that the trilateral exercise called ‘Maritime Security Belt 2023’ has started near the Iranian port of Chabahar. The naval portion of the exercise will take place on Thursday and Friday. Russia will be represented by frigate Admiral Gorshkov, the ministry said. During the naval exercise, the ships will conduct joint exercises and conduct artillery fire during the day and night, the statement said. President Vladimir Putin has sought to boost political, economic and military ties with China and Iran since sending troops into Ukraine a year ago, triggering several rounds of Western sanctions.
